1.
Edge Computing Ne Demek?
Edge computing, verilerin merkezi bir bulut veya veri merkezine gönderilmeden, verinin üretildiği noktaya en yakın yerde işlenmesini sağlayan bir bilişim yaklaşımıdır. Türkçe literatürde uç bilişim veya sınır bilişim olarak da anılan Edge Computing mimarisi hakkında merak edilen tüm teknik detayları ve kullanım senaryolarını bu yazımızda derledik.
Edge computing nedir sorusuna teknik bir perspektifle yaklaşmak gerekirse; verilerin merkezi veri merkezleri (Data Center) veya genel bulut (Public Cloud) ortamlarına taşınmasına gerek kalmadan, verinin üretildiği kaynağın (Source) en yakın noktasında işlenmesini ve analiz edilmesini sağlayan dağıtık bir bilgi işlem paradigmasıdır. Edge computing Türkçe’ye uç bilişim olarak çevrilir. Bu mimaride veriler; sensörler, IoT cihazları, uç sunucular (Edge Servers) veya ağ geçitleri (Gateways) üzerinde anlık olarak analiz edilir. Böylece ham verinin merkeze taşınmasıyla oluşacak zaman ve bant genişliği kaybı önlenmiş olur.
2.
Edge Computing Ne İşe Yarar?
Edge Computing, ağ gecikmesini (Latency) minimize ederek, milisaniyeler mertebesinde tepki süresi gerektiren kritik uygulamalar için ideal bir altyapı sunar. Tüm ham verinin merkeze taşınması yerine, yalnızca işlenmiş ve anlamlandırılmış verinin buluta iletilmesi; ciddi oranda bant genişliği (Bandwidth) optimizasyonu sağlar ve ağ darboğazlarını engeller. Bu, özellikle IoT sistemleri ve gömülü cihazlar için oldukça değerli bir artıdır. Uç bilişim, internet kesintilerinde bile sistemlerin çalışmayı sürdürmesini mümkün kılarak operasyonel sürekliliği artırır. Bunların yanı sıra hassas veriler yerel ortamda işlendiği için veri aktarım riskleri azalır.
3.
Edge Computing Kullanım Alanları
Hız, veri güvenliği (Data Privacy) ve operasyonel verimliliğin hayati önem taşıdığı sektörlerde, Bulut Bilişimi (Cloud Computing) tamamlayan stratejik bir katman olarak konumlanan Edge Computing kullanım alanları şunlardır:
- IoT ve akıllı fabrikalar
- Otonom araçlar
- Perakende ve akıllı mağazalar
- Finans ve bankacılıkta anlık işlem analizleri
- Sağlıkta gerçek zamanlı izleme sistemleri
4.
Edge Computing Nasıl Çalışır?
Edge computing, veriyi merkezi bulut sistemlerine göndermeden önce kaynağına en yakın noktada işleyerek çalışır. Bu yapı, verinin oluştuğu yer ile analiz edildiği nokta arasındaki mesafeyi kısaltarak hız ve verimlilik sağlar. Edge computing çalışma prensibi şu şekilde özetlenebilir:
Veri Toplama
Sensörler, IoT cihazları, kameralar veya makineler sürekli olarak veri toplar. Verinin üretildiği bu ilk temas noktası, gerçek zamanlı içgörüler (Real-time Insights) elde etmek ve anlık aksiyon almak adına sürecin en kritik aşamasıdır.
Veri İşleme
Toplanan tüm bu veriler, edge sunucular ya da yerel sistemler gibi edge cihazları üzerinde anında analiz edilir. Ham veriler üzerinde filtreleme, deduplikasyon (tekilleştirme), temizleme ve sıkıştırma gibi ön işleme (Pre-processing) adımları uygulanarak veri, analize hazır hale getirilir.
Karar Alma
Analiz sonucunda elde edilen veriye dayalı içgörülerle, uç cihazlar otonom olarak karar verir ve tanımlanmış aksiyonları (tetiklemeler, uyarılar vb.) gecikmesiz şekilde uygular. Anlık karar alma sayesinde kritik ve zaman hassasiyeti olan işlemler gecikme olmadan gerçekleştirilir.
Veri Gönderme
Yalnızca özet, anlamlı veya uzun vadeli saklanması gereken veriler bulut ya da merkezi veri merkezine gönderilir.
Analiz ve Raporlama
Merkezi analiz ve raporlama yapılır. Buluta aktarılan veriler büyük ölçekli analiz, raporlama ve arşivleme için kullanılır. Bu çalışma prensibi sayesinde Edge Computing; düşük gecikme sürelerini garanti ederken, ağ trafiğini optimize eder ve bağlantı sorunlarında dahi sistemlerin kesintisiz çalışmasını (Offline Operation) mümkün kılar. Hassas veriler yerel ortamda kalabildiğinden daha iyi veri kontrolü mümkün olur. Bu çalışma modeli sayesinde edge computing, özellikle IoT, endüstri 4.0, finans, sağlık ve akıllı şehir uygulamalarında kritik bir rol üstlenir.
5.
Edge Computing ve Bulut Bilişim Arasındaki Farklar
| Kriter |
Edge Computing |
Bulut Bilişim |
| Veri İşleme Yeri |
Verinin üretildiği noktaya yakın (uç cihazlar, edge sunucular) |
Merkezi veri merkezleri |
| Gecikme |
Çok düşük, gerçek zamanlı işlemler için ideal |
Daha yüksek, ağ mesafesine bağlı |
| Bant Genişliği Kullanımı |
Düşük (sadece gerekli veriler gönderilir) |
Yüksek (verilerin çoğu merkeze taşınır) |
| İnternet Bağımlılığı |
Düşük, çevrimdışı da çalışabilir |
Yüksek, sürekli bağlantı gerekir |
| Güvenlik ve Veri Gizliliği |
Hassas veriler yerelde kalabilir |
Veriler dış veri merkezlerine taşınır |
| Ölçeklenebilirlik |
Sınırlı, donanıma bağlı |
Çok yüksek ve esnek |
| Maliyet Yapısı |
Donanım ve yerel yönetim maliyeti |
Kullandıkça öde (OPEX) |
| Bakım ve Yönetim |
Yerel ve dağıtık yönetim gerektirir |
Merkezi ve daha kolay yönetim |
Edge computing, verinin üretildiği noktaya en yakın yerde işlenmesini sağlayarak hız, düşük gecikme ve operasyonel süreklilik avantajları sunar. Özellikle gerçek zamanlı karar alma gerektiren IoT, endüstriyel otomasyon, finans ve sağlık gibi alanlarda kritik bir rol üstlenir. Bulut bilişim ise yüksek ölçeklenebilirlik, merkezi yönetim ve büyük veri analizi ihtiyaçları için güçlü bir altyapı sağlar. Edge computing ve bulut bilişim, birbirinin alternatifi değil tamamlayıcısıdır. Şirketler, iş süreçlerinin gereksinimlerine göre bu iki teknolojiyi birlikte kullanarak hibrit mimariler oluştururlar. Böylece hem anlık performans ihtiyacı karşılanır hem de uzun vadeli veri yönetimi ve analiz süreçleri verimli şekilde yürütülür. Bulut Bilişim Nedir? başlıklı içeriğimizi okuyarak bulut bilişimle ilgili daha fazla fikir edinebilirsiniz.
6.
Edge Computing Geleceği
Edge computing, dijital dönüşüm süreçlerinde işletmelere hız, verimlilik ve güvenlik kazandıran stratejik bir teknolojidir. Verinin kaynağında işlenmesi sayesinde gecikmeler azalırken, ağ ve maliyet yönetimi daha kontrollü hale gelir. Artan veri üretimi ve gerçek zamanlı işlem ihtiyacına bağlı olarak Edge computing’in geleceği de şekillenmektedir. 5G, Endüstriyel IoT (IIoT) ve Uçta Yapay Zeka (Edge AI) teknolojilerinin yaygınlaşması; verinin kaynağında işlenmesini bir tercih olmaktan çıkarıp, operasyonel bir zorunluluğa dönüştürmektedir. Özellikle akıllı şehirler, otonom araçlar ve Endüstri 4.0 uygulamalarında Edge Computing; performans, süreklilik ve ölçeklenebilirlik açısından modern BT altyapılarının omurgasını oluşturacaktır. İşletmenizde edge computing’i bulut bilişim ile birlikte kullanarak hem gerçek zamanlı operasyon ihtiyaçlarını karşılayabilir hem de ölçeklenebilir ve sürdürülebilir bir BT altyapısı oluşturabilirsiniz. GlassHouse bulut hizmetleri ile vakit kaybetmeden tanışın!